Monthly Statistics Stockholmsborsen July 2003


STOCKHOLM, Sweden, August 01, 2003 (PRIMEZONE) -- Stockholmsborsen:

The turnover in number of traded stock options contracts for a single trading day reached an all time high in July (July 18) with 924,357 contracts.

The trading in share and interest-rate related derivatives products for a single trading day (July 18) reached an all time high, with 1,067,657 contracts. . On July 18 the share trading turnover for a single trading day reached a year high with SEK 20 708 million.

On July 31 SAX- and OMX-index reached a new year high, index change in July + 7 %.

Share trading The average share trading turnover per business day amounted to SEK 8 315 million during July (during the past 12-month period: 8 970). In June 2003 the average share trading turnover per business day amounted to SEK 9 556 million. The average number of closed transactions per business day has been 31 317 during July (during the past 12-month period: 38 941).

The turnover rate during July was 105% (during the past 12-month period: 123%).

Derivative trading Average derivative trading turnover (Swedish share and interest-rate related contracts) amounted during July to 220,839 contracts (during the past 12-month period 269,246) per business day. The average derivative trading turnover amounted during June to 322,772 per business day. The average number of contracts in share-related derivative products amounted during July to 211,325 contracts (during the past 12-month period 243,595) per business day, while the average number of contracts in interest-rate related derivative products amounted during July to 9,514 contracts (during the past 12-month period 25,651) per business day.

The total value of trade in stock options amounted for July to SEK 27.2 (during the past 12-month 47.0) million per day. The total value of trade in stocks options amounted for June to SEK 32.9 million per day.

Warrants trading The average warrants trading turnover per business day amounted to SEK 20,603 thousand during July (during the past 12-month period: 24,739). In June 2003 the average warrants trading turnover per business day amounted to SEK 19,137 thousand.

Index developments The OMX index increased during July by 7.4% and closed on 571.0 (30 June 2003: 531.5). The Benchmark index closed on 200.5 as of 31 July (30 June 2003: 185.9), which is an increase of 7.8%. The SX All-share index (the SAX index) closed on 171.8 (30 June 2003: 160.6), which corresponds to an increase of 7.0% during the month.

The Information Technology Index increased most during the month and closed on 124.3 (30 June 2003: 96.5), which is an increase of 28.8%. The Consumer Staples Index decreased most during the month and closed on 249.0 (30 June 2003: 263.2), which is a decrease of 5.4%.

List changes Stocks During July 2 companies have been de-listed from the O-list. The number of listed companies on Stockholmsborsen (incl. Xternal list) is 283, of which 58 are listed on the A-list and 224 on the O-list. Total market value for the companies on the A-list amounts to SEK 1,603 billion, and on the O-list to SEK 436 billion. Total market value (incl. Xternal list) amounted to SEK 2,046 billion as of 31 July 2003 (30 June 2003: 1922).

Bonds During July 7 new bonds has been registered on the SOX-list and 9 new bonds have been registered on the Monthly list of bonds.

Warrants During July 40 new warrants has been listed.

Market Surveillance

Stockholmsborsen has in July referred one case of suspected illegal insider trading to the Financial Supervisory Authority.

The Disciplinary Committee of Stockholmsborsen has issued a warning to one company for failure to comply with the company's listing agreement with the Exchange. Background to the decision was that information from the company was available on the company's website prior to the publication of information in the manner prescribed in the company's listing agreement.
